Scope and content
- Correspondence between Robert Wallace, Department of English, Glendon College, and Michael Cook.
- Correspondence regarding M. Cook reading at Glendon College, March 1, 1977; the publication of M. Cook's radio script The terrible journey of Frederick Dunglass and article The last refuge of the spoken word in Canadian Theatre Review's radio drama issue, v. 36, Fall 1982, edited by R. Wallace; R. Wallace's essay on M. Cook, chapter 55 in Profiles in Canadian literature, Series 4, including a chronology, selected bibliography, comments by M. Cook and comments on M. Cook. Item five includes author's comments on The terrible journey of Frederick Dunglass.
